Exports Lampung Coffee Still Rely on 43 State
Robusta coffee bean exports from the province of Lampung in 2011 still relied on the market in 43 countries. Compartment Renlitbang Chairman and Industry Association of Indonesian Coffee Exporters (AEKI) Lampung, Muchtar Lutfie, in Bandarlampung, said Thursday that all 43 countries namely Algeria, Armenia, Australia, Belgium, Bulgaria, China, Czech Republic, Denmark, Ecuador, Egypt.
Then, Estonia, France, Georgia, Germany, Greece, Hong Kong, India, Iran, Italy, Japan, Jordan, Korea, Lebanon, Malaysia, Morocco, Mexico, Netherlands, Pakistan, Philifina, Poland.
Furthermore, Portugal, Romania, Russia, Singapore, South Africa, Spain, Sweden, Switzerland, Thailand, United Arab Emirates, the United States, Vietnam and Britain.

Muchtar Lutfie estimates the number of Lampung coffee export destinations this year are not much different than in 2010, ie approximately 43 countries.
While the price of Robusta coffee beans Lampung currently experiencing an increase compared to two weeks ago. Currently the price of coffee beans reached Rp20.000 per kilogram at the major collectors (exporter), is at the level of farmers around Rp18.000-Rp19.000/kg.
Robusta coffee plantation area in Lampung has an area of 163,837 hectares and is managed by 218,447 farmers. Lampung coffee plantations spread over a number of areas, especially in the highlands such as West Lampung District, Waykanan, North Lampung, Tanggamus and Pesawaran.
